What to Look for in a Home Automation Professional

Not all home automation providers offer the same level of expertise or service. When selecting a partner for your project, consider these key factors:

1. Experience and Certification

Look for professionals with relevant industry certifications such as:

  • CEDIA (Custom Electronic Design & Installation Association) certification
  • Manufacturer-specific training for the systems you’re interested in
  • Proven experience with projects similar to yours

Ask about their portfolio and request client references specifically related to the types of systems you’re planning to install.

2. Comprehensive Design Process

Quality professionals will:

  • Begin with thorough needs assessment rather than pushing specific products
  • Provide detailed documentation of the proposed system
  • Offer visualization tools to help you understand the end result
  • Present a clear project timeline and milestone expectations

3. Technical Infrastructure Expertise

Your automation professional should demonstrate knowledge about:

  • Networking requirements for reliable smart home operation
  • Proper wiring specifications for different systems
  • Power management to protect sensitive equipment
  • Backup solutions for critical systems

4. Post-Installation Support

The relationship shouldn’t end after installation. Inquire about:

  • Warranty terms for both equipment and labor
  • Maintenance agreements and response times
  • Training for you and your family on system operation
  • Upgrade paths as technology evolves

5. Transparent Pricing

Quality providers will:

  • Offer detailed proposals breaking down costs
  • Explain the value difference between good, better, and best options
  • Discuss potential long-term savings from professional installation
  • Be upfront about ongoing subscription costs for certain services
